I stayed at the Holiday Inn in July 2011. I traveled with my sister, who has special needs. The staff (front desk, restaurant, and housekeeping staff) were extremely kind, patient, and helpful. The rooms were clean and house keeping was quick to respond to my small requests. My grandmother, whose 99th birthday we were celebrating, visited my room and received a melodious Happy Birthday serenade from Larry the desk clerk. She was delighted and felt honored. I will definitely stay at this Holiday Inn whenever I am in Wilmington!
